This paper deals with fauna study on thrips of Thysanoptera in the central section of Gansu. It includes the following parts: resume, economic importance, materials and methods, biological character, fauna study, results and discussion. Firstly, the history and present situation both in home and abroad, taxonomic characters and situation are reviewed and outlined. Secondly, up to this study, the results of the this study indicate that there are 72 thrips species found out in the central section of Gansu, belonging to 13genera of Thripidae and 1geneus of Aeolothripidae of Terebrantia and 3genera of Phlaeothripidae of Tubulifera, of which 8species are new to science, 4species are reported from China for the first time, 7genera and 54species are recorded firstly in Gansu.7genera recorded firstly in Gansu are Bregmatothrips,Tusothrips,Stenchaetothrips,Psilothrips,Hoplandrothrips,Dolichothrips.Third-ly, the fauna characteristics of thrips of the central section of Gansu, mainly Lanzhou and Linxia are introduced. There are 48 species in Lanzhou, of which there are 23 palaearctic species, 47.92%; 13 oriental species, 27.83%; 12 widespread species, 24.25%. There are 49 species in Linxia, of which there are 24 palaearctic species, 48.06%; 12oriental species, 24.48%; 13 widespread species, 27.46%. And the relationship between thrips and its host plant is discussed. The description of new species includes the drawing of main external modal characteristic. The species catalogue of thrips in Gansu is listed. Finally, brief discussion of this study is made. And there are some photoes of the specimens of new species and familiar species and adult key of thrips in Gansu.New species and new records are as follows:New species: ( 1 ) Hoplandrothrips songmingyanensis He&Feng sp.nov ;( 2 )Bregmatothrips hongguensis sp.nov;(3)Psilothrips guangheensis sp.nov;(4)Taeniothrips yinjiensis sp.nov;(5)Anaphothrips chenopodium sp.nov;(6)Thrips hermerocallis sp.nov;(7)Dolichothrips flavescenus sp.nov;(8)Dolichothrips apeventricosus sp.nov.New records: (1)Thrips longiceps (Bagnall) n.rec; (2)Chirothrips ruptipennis Priesner n.rec; (3)Thrips novocaledonensis (Bianchi) n.rec;(4)Thrips extensicornis Priesner n.rec.
